SL participates in Paris international tourism trade fair 

05 Oct 2021

  • Tourism Minister to lead Sri Lankan delegation
  • Talks with Air France on flights from 1 Nov. expected
BY Dinitha Rathnayake The annual international French tourism trade fair (IFTM Top Resa 2021) will commence today (5) in Paris, France, with Sri Lanka also attending the event this year. Tourism Minister Prasanna Ranatunga and a delegation left the island yesterday (4) to participate in the event. The tourism trade fair, which will be held in Paris until 8 October, will be attended by a large number of tourism professionals from around the world. The IFTM Top Resa exhibition is France’s professional tourism trade show covering trade, entertainment, and groups. The IFTM expo is a meeting place and a supporter of trade opportunities, with the French tourism market as well as the international tourism industry attracting high-profile professionals with the ability to make new customer relations and trade deals along with opportunities for relationship-building, according to the Sri Lanka Tourism Development Authority (SLTDA). Sri Lanka has been participating in this trade fair for many years and in 2019, 28 Sri Lankan travel agencies participated in this exhibition. With the participation of over 200 destinations, 1,700 brands, and 34,000 travel professionals, this year’s trade fair will feature around 150 sessions. During his stay in France, Ranatunga will also hold discussions with representatives from Air France. Air France’s plans to launch new flights to Sri Lanka from 1 November will be discussed at this meeting. In addition, Ranatunga is scheduled to hold discussions with the French Tourism Minister on the promotion of tourism between France and Sri Lanka. Discussions will also be held with French and Sri Lankan businesses on expanding investment opportunities in the country as well.
